目录导读
- 什么是快连解答后台自运行?为何需要管理?
- 主流后台自运行管理方法详解
- 方法1:系统服务化配置(Windows/Linux)
- 方法2:任务计划程序与开机自启
- 方法3:容器化部署与进程守护
- 常见问题与解答(FAQ)
- 实战优化技巧:提升后台运行稳定性
- 总结与建议
什么是快连解答后台自运行?为何需要管理?
问: 很多用户使用快连下载后,经常遇到断开后无法自动重连、开机需要手动启动等问题,到底什么是“后台自运行管理方法”?

答: 所谓“后台自运行”,是指让软件或服务在系统后台持续运行,无需用户反复手动干预,对于依赖网络的工具(如VPN、加速器),稳定的后台自运行能确保设备在重启、网络波动后自动恢复连接。快连解答作为一款广受欢迎的网络连接解决方案,其后台自运行管理方法直接决定了用户体验:方法得当,可以做到7×24小时无感在线;方法不当,则会出现频繁掉线、资源占用过高等问题。
核心价值: 正确的管理方法不仅能节省用户精力,还能避免因连接中断导致的工作停滞或数据丢失,尤其对于远程办公、跨境网络需求频繁的用户,掌握这套方法至关重要。
主流后台自运行管理方法详解
方法1:系统服务化配置(Windows/Linux)
适用场景: 需要长期稳定运行、不受用户登录状态影响的场景。
-
Windows端: 使用
nssm(Non-Sucking Service Manager)将快连解答主程序注册为系统服务,在管理员命令行执行:nssm install "QuickLinkService" "C:\Program Files\快连解答\client.exe" --daemon服务启动后,即使关闭当前用户会话,进程仍会驻留后台,配合“自动启动”类型,可实现开机无感运行。
-
Linux端: 通过
systemd编写服务单元文件(/etc/systemd/system/quicklink.service):[Unit] Description=快连解答后台服务 After=network.target [Service] ExecStart=/usr/local/快连解答/client --background Restart=always RestartSec=10 [Install] WantedBy=multi-user.target
执行
systemctl enable quicklink并systemctl start quicklink,系统即会在后台自动管理进程,崩溃后10秒自动重启。
问答环节:
问: 我都配置好了,但重启后服务不启动怎么办?
答: 首先检查 systemctl status quicklink 是否显示“enabled”,其次确认服务依赖的 network.target 是否在启动顺序中正确,若仍无效,尝试将 After 改为 network-online.target,并添加 Wants=network-online.target。
方法2:任务计划程序与开机自启
适用场景: 不想改变系统服务配置,或只需要在用户登录后自动运行。
-
Windows: 打开“任务计划程序”,创建基本任务:触发器设为“计算机启动时”或“当前用户登录时”,操作选择“启动程序”,路径指向快连解答主程序,高级选项中可以勾选“不管用户是否登录都要运行”和“使用最高权限”。
-
macOS: 编写
plist文件置于~/Library/LaunchAgents/目录,或通过launchctl load加载,示例:<plist version="1.0"> <dict> <key>Label</key> <string>com.quicklink.background</string> <key>ProgramArguments</key> <array> <string>/Applications/快连解答.app/Contents/MacOS/client</string> <string>--minimize</string> </array> <key>RunAtLoad</key> <true/> <key>KeepAlive</key> <true/> </dict> </plist>
关键点: 此方法依赖用户会话,若切换到其他用户或远程桌面断开,进程可能暂停,建议配合“不管用户登录”选项(Windows)或系统级 LaunchDaemon(macOS)。
方法3:容器化部署与进程守护
适用场景: 多设备管理、需要隔离运行环境、或使用Docker等现代架构。
-
Docker部署: 拉取官方镜像(若有)或镜像化本地程序,设置
--restart=always策略,示例命令:docker run -d \ --restart unless-stopped \ --name quicklink-backend \ -v /etc/quicklink/config.json:/config/config.json \ yb-kuailian.com.cn/quicklink:latest容器崩溃时会自动重启,且与宿主机其他进程隔离,资源占用可控。
-
进程守护工具(如Supervisor、PM2): 针对非容器化环境,使用 Supervisor 配置:
[program:quicklink] command=/path/to/client --daemon autostart=true autorestart=true startretries=3 user=yourusername
这种方案适合需要监控详细日志的场景,并且可以结合邮件告警。
问答环节:
问: 容器化后,我的快连下载配置怎么动态更新?
答: 建议将配置文件挂载为卷(volume),更新宿主机配置文件后,通过 docker restart quicklink-backend 重启容器,或使用支持热加载的配置文件格式(如YAML配合信号检测)。
常见问题与解答(FAQ)
Q1:后台运行后发现CPU占用过高怎么办?
A:检查是否开启了不必要的日志输出,可以在启动参数中添加 --log-level=error 降低日志频率,某些版本可能存在内存泄漏,建议更新至最新版(可前往 yb-kuilian.com.cn 下载最新客户端)。
Q2:用服务化配置后,每次切换VPN节点都要重新启动服务,麻烦怎么办?
A:利用服务的管理接口(如HTTP API或命令行参数)实现动态切换,而不必重启整个进程。quicklink-cli set-node --country=JP,若没有原生支持,可以编写一个包装脚本,监听本地配置文件变化并发送信号。
Q3:开机自启成功了,但网络连接延迟(断开后恢复慢)?
A:在服务的启动等待时间上做文章,例如在systemd服务中添加 ExecStartPre=/bin/sleep 15,等待网络完全初始化再启动,同时建议配置网络重连间隔为5-10秒,避免频繁重试加重网络负担。
Q4:我的设备是ARM架构(如树莓派),能否使用这些方法?
A:完全可以,Docker官方支持ARM镜像,systemd和Supervisor在ARM Linux上同样可用,只需确保程序有ARM编译版本即可。(提示:多数快连解答客户端已提供ARM二进制的下载选项)
实战优化技巧:提升后台运行稳定性
-
网络波动自动重连机制
在程序启动命令行中加入重连参数,--reconnect-attempts=-1(无限重试),并设置--ping-interval=30每30秒检测一次连通性,若程序本身不提供,可以编写一个简单的cron脚本每5分钟检测一次网络状态,发现断开则重启进程。 -
日志轮转与磁盘管理
长时间后台运行会导致日志文件膨胀,配置日志轮转工具(如Linux的logrotate):/var/log/quicklink/*.log { daily rotate 7 compress missingok notifempty }避免因磁盘写满导致服务异常。
-
多实例容错(高级)
对于关键业务,可以启动两个快连解答实例,分别绑定不同虚拟网卡,通过路由策略实现主备切换,配合Keepalived或心跳检测,在主实例失效时自动切换流量。 -
资源限制
使用SystemdCPUQuota或 Docker--memory限制配置,防止后台进程意外耗尽系统资源。MemoryMax=512M CPUQuota=50%
总结与建议
后台自运行管理方法并非一成不变,需要根据操作系统、硬件环境、个人需求灵活选择,对于大多数个人用户,推荐 “任务计划程序 + 简洁启动参数” 或 “systemd服务管理”;对于运维或企业场景,Docker + 进程守护 能提供更强的隔离性和可观测性。
无论采用哪种方法,请务必定期检查快连解答的官方更新(从 yb-kuilian.com.cn 下载最新版本),因为新版本往往会修复后台运行相关的bug并优化资源占用,结合本文的问答与优化技巧,你可以实现一套几乎无须用户干预的自动化后台连接方案,让工作与娱乐时刻在线。
建议将配置好的启动命令、服务文件备份在一个安全位置,以便日后快速迁移或恢复,如果遇到复杂的个性化问题,欢迎在社区论坛中交流讨论。
